Gateway Classic Cars of Scottsdale is pleased to present for sale,
on consignment, this handsome 1/2 ton 1954 Chevrolet 3100! From the
mind and hands of our long time customer is another one of his
creations! The freshly rebuilt GM 350 cubic inch V8 is mated to a 3
speed automatic transmission both with about 10 miles on them.
Other features include a set of polished custom aluminum wheels
with new rubber, power brakes, power steering, tilt steering,
Dolphin gauges, custom steering wheel, new carpet and new vinyl
interior. The dark gray exterior meshes well with the gray interior
and painted dash. You can't deny the tough look of this truck with
the stance and custom side exit exhaust located just in behind the
cab and that gorgeous chrome grill. You'll find less fresh items in
your local grocery store's produce section compared to this truck,
truly a great new build that's ready for its new owner, give us a
call today for more info!
